Course Description

Throughout history, women have played a vital role. However, their lives have often been overlooked by their contemporaries and historians. This ten-week course will immerse you in the study of women’s history, exploring how women in the past lived, loved, worked, struggled and thrived. To do this, we will explore a variety of topics including politics, wartime, industrial and domestic work, religion, culture, and more through various eras of history. This course presents an opportunity for you to explore the women in your own family tree and uncover their stories alongside well-known figures. Additionally, this course will provide you will the tools to begin researching and writing women’s history and add to the expanding genre.
